Fats, Oils, and Grease (FOG) are the primary byproduct of any commercial kitchen. While they may enter the drain as liquids, they quickly cool and coat the interior of pipes. Over time, this buildup restricts flow, much like a clogged artery. In a high-volume environment like Treasure Lake, a minor restriction can turn into a full-scale backup in a matter of hours. Professional pumping is the only way to remove the accumulated solids and grease that standard chemical cleaners cannot touch.

Our primary service involves the total evacuation of your grease interceptor or trap. We don't just skim the surface; we utilize high-powered vacuum equipment to remove all liquids and settled solids. This is crucial because the "heavy" sludge at the bottom of the tank is often the source of the worst odors and the most significant mechanical failures.
For larger establishments in Treasure Lake, a standard trap isn't enough—you likely have a large outdoor interceptor. These systems require specialized equipment to access and clean thoroughly. We scrape the walls and baffles to ensure that every ounce of old grease is removed, preventing the "acidification" of the tank which can lead to structural damage and foul gases.
Sometimes the problem isn't in the trap itself, but in the lines leading to and from it. We use state-of-the-art hydro-jetting technology to blast away grease buildup inside your internal plumbing. This high-pressure water treatment restores your pipes to "like-new" flow capacity, an essential service for older buildings in Treasure Lake, PA.

A grease trap that hasn't been serviced recently is a breeding ground for bacteria. As organic matter decomposes, it releases sulfurous gases that can permeate your entire establishment. This isn't just a nuisance; it can drive away customers and lead to health department complaints.
If your sinks are taking longer to drain or you hear a "gurgling" sound in your pipes, your grease trap is likely at capacity. When the trap is full, waste has nowhere to go, causing it to back up into your kitchen floor drains.
